General description

Tris(2-carboxyethyl)-phosphine hydrochloride (TCEP) is a strong reducing agent that is stable in an aqueous solution. It readily and stoichiometrically reduces disulfides with high specificity. TCEP exhibits reducing activity at pH 1.5 to pH 9.0 and reduces dehydroascorbic acid (DHA) at pH 4.

Application

Tris(2-carboxyethyl)phosphine hydrochloride has been used:
  • as a component of IRE1 dialysis buffer, RNA cleavage buffer, and in in vitro cleavage assay of in vitro transcribed RNA
  • in reducing sulfhydryl groups to obtain total thiol fraction
  • to reduce protein samples

Water soluble reagent, used for selective reduction of disulfides. More stable than DTT and useful in mass spectrometry applications.
